1. 首页 > 智能数码 >

数据库的四个基本对象_数据库的四个基本对象包括

数据提供程序包含的4个核心对象是什么?

1. Connection 建立数据库的连接

数据库的四个基本对象_数据库的四个基本对象包括数据库的四个基本对象_数据库的四个基本对象包括


数据库的四个基本对象_数据库的四个基本对象包括


2. Command 检索和纵数据库中的数据

3. DataAdapter 数据适配器,从数据库中检索数据,再填充到本地数据集中

4. DataReader 是一个只向前的数据流。用于从数据源中检索只读数据集,并且必须有连接时才可以用

5. DataSet 是ADO.NET的核心,相当于本地数据库,它与数据库无关的,它和远程数据库连接的桥梁就是.NET数据提供程序。它是由多个表构成,每个表都是一个DataTable对象

数据库 数据对象是什么?

access数据库由七种对象组成,它们是表、查询、窗体、报表、宏、页和模块。

表(table)——表是数据库的基本对象,是创建其他5种对象的基础。表由记录组成,记录由字段组成,表用来存贮数据库的数据,故又称数据表。

查询(query)——查询可以按索引快速查找到需要的记录,按要求筛选记录并能连接若干个表的字段组成新表。

窗体(form)——窗体提供了一种方便的浏览、输入及更改数据的窗口。还可以创建子窗体显示相关联的表的内容。窗体也称表单。

报表(report)——报表的功能是将数据库中的数据分类汇总,然后打印出来,以便分析。

宏(macro)——宏相当于dos中的批处理,用来自动执行一系列作。access列出了一些常用的作供用户选择,使用起来十分方便。

模块(module)——模块的功能与宏类似,但它定义的作比宏更精细和复杂,用户可以根据自己的需要编写程序。模块使用visualbasic编程。

页——是一种特殊的直接连接到数据库中数据的一种web页。通过数据访问页将数据发布到internet或intranet上,并可以适用浏览器进行数据的维护和作。

面向对象数据库就是把数据以对象的形式组织起来,而不是像关系型数据库以表的形式来组织数据,并且根据需要也能提供ACID等事务特点。一开始的设计主要是要方便的配合面向对象编程语言的数据作需要,渐渐的,成为了一种强大的数据库类型。主要区别:面向对象数据库可以处理比关系型数据库更复杂的数据类型以及复合数据类型,并建立相关索引;数据查询时,不需要表格的join作,直接通过指针和索引查找数据;数据之间可以有继承关系;数据库模式和程序类定义模式吻合;

简述MySQL数据库中九种基本对象的定义?

MySQL数据库中九种基本对象的定义如下:

1. 数据库(Database):数据库是一组相关数据的,用于存储和管理数据。

2. 表(Table):表是数据库中的一个对象,用于存储数据。表由行和列组成,每行表示一个记录,每列表示一个字段。

3. 视图(View):视图是一个虚拟表,它是由一个或多个表的查询结果组成的。视图可以简化复杂的查询作,提高查询效率。

4. 索引(Index):索引是一种数据结构,用于加快数据的查找速度。索引可以加速数据的检索,但会增加数据的存储空间和维护成本。

5. 存储过程(Stored Procedure):存储过程是一组预定义的SQL语句,可以在数据库中存储和重复使用。存储过程可以提高数据库的性能和安全性。

6. 函数(Function):函数是一段可重用的代码,用于执行特定的作。函数可以接受参数,并返回一个值。

7. 触发器(Trigger):触发器是一种特殊的存储过程,它会在特定的数据库作(如插入、更新、删除)发生时自动执行。

8. 用户(User):用户是数据库中的一个对象,用于控制数据库的访问权限。用户可以被授予不同的权限,以限制对数据库的访问。

9. 权限(Privilege):权限是用户或角色对数据库对象的访问权限。权限可以控制用户或角色对数据库的读、写、修改等作。

.NET 数据提供程序有哪4个核心对象?

connection

command

datareader

dataadapter

以经封装好的,可以处理多种数据库,比如连接sql的话,用

sqlconnection sqlcommand sqldataadapter sqldatareader

数据库的对象有哪些?

Funciton:函数

Procedure:存储过程

Package:代码包,一个包里面,定义多个存储过程、函数、类型、常量等

Type:自定义数据类型

Trigger:触发器

Job:数据库作业

(定期执行的)

Table:表

Index:索引

Constraint:约束,限制各数据项应满足哪些限定条件

View:视图

Materialized

View:物化视图

Sequence:序列

User:叫

用户

Synonym:同义词

Database

link:数据库链接(ORACLE有,别的数据库不熟,想必也应该有,可能不叫这个名字)

TableSpace:表空间(ORACLE叫这个名字,别的数据库不熟)

CURSOR:游标

常用的大致这些,可能会有遗漏,但也应该不会太多。

数据库对象包括哪些对象?

数据库对象有:

数据库(database),表(table),视图(view),存储过程(proc),触发器(trigger),索引(index),事务(transaction)大概就这么多

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至836084111@qq.com 举报,一经查实,本站将立刻删除。

联系我们

工作日:9:30-18:30,节假日休息